Weather Dominates: Six in Ten U.S. Flight Delays Linked to Atmospheric Conditions
Federal Aviation Administration data confirms what industry analysts have long documented: weather remains the single largest driver of flight disruptions. Recent full-year statistics show approximately 60 percent of all U.S. flight delays stem directly from atmospheric conditionsâstorms, wind shear, lightning, and visibility restrictions far exceed delays caused by staffing shortages or mechanical issues. Spring 2026 has amplified this reality, with multiple storm systems arriving during the year's busiest leisure travel windows. The late March eastern seaboard system demonstrated cascading effects as aircraft and crews fell out of position, creating knock-on disruptions that persisted for days. LaGuardia Airport temporarily closed runways when winds exceeded 40 miles per hour, forcing operational slowdowns even after weather conditions improved. Miami International Airport experienced similarly severe impacts during Easter week, when Florida's local storms combined with wider national network congestion. Understanding these weather-driven mechanics helps travelers recognize that a disruption announcement isn't temporary noiseâit's actionable intelligence. Easter Week and March Storm System: Real-World Disruption Case Studies
The late March storm system that moved across the eastern United States provides a textbook example of how rapidly weather escalates disruption risk. With wind gusts exceeding 40 miles per hour and heavy precipitation, major transportation hubs including Newark, Boston Logan, and JFK Airport experienced simultaneous pressure. Aircraft that would normally complete four to five daily rotations found themselves stranded, creating a domino effect that persisted as the system moved eastward. Major carriers issued fee waivers and encouraged passengers to rebook, yet many travelers either ignored these warnings or received them too late to act. Easter week's disruptions proved even more consequential because holiday demand meant airports were already operating near capacity. Between April 2 and April 4, the combination of severe weather and peak leisure travel created unprecedented strain. Travel tracking services documented that recovery took substantially longer than the actual weather event, with cascading delays affecting flights for three to four days afterward. How Airlines and Regulators Are Signaling Risk in Advance
Airlines and federal aviation authorities have significantly upgraded their advance notification systems for travelers navigating 2026's disruption landscape. Major carriers now issue fee waivers and travel change notices three to five days before anticipated severe weather, allowing passengers to modify plans without penalty. The FAA publishes detailed convective outlooks and Significant Weather Advisories that appear on airline websites and mobile applications. This information infrastructure exists precisely because industry data shows travelers respond better to actionable advance notice than to day-of cancellations. However, the April quiz reveals a persistent problem: passengers treat these warnings as optional recommendations rather than critical alerts. Airlines report that even after issuing fee waiver notices, substantial percentages of affected passengers still attempt their original flights, only to encounter delays or cancellations. For 2026 travelers, the key strategy shift involves treating every airline notification as a trigger for immediate decision-making. When you receive an email about storms in your destination region, cross-reference it with National Weather Service forecasts and airline app updates. The National Weather Service Storm Prediction Center provides detailed severe weather outlooks that align with airline advisories. What Travelers Must Do Now to Prepare for 2026's Turbulence
The April quiz takeaway applies directly to your next booking: preparation beats scrambling. Begin with these numbered action steps:
-
Monitor advance weather forecasts 7-10 days before travel. Check National Weather Service extended forecasts for your departure and arrival regions, looking for thunderstorm systems, winter weather patterns, or other atmospheric risks that typically trigger disruptions.
-
Enable airline notifications on your phone immediately after booking. Every major U.S. carrier offers push notifications for weather delays, schedule changes, and fee waivers. These arrive before email and give you hours of advantage for rebooking decisions.
-
Book early morning flights during April through June peak season. Weather systems intensify as the day progresses, particularly spring thunderstorms that develop in afternoon hours. Early departures significantly reduce weather delay probability.
-
Accept fee waivers without waiting for cancellations. When airlines announce fee waivers, use them to move your flight to a day with better weather forecasts. This requires immediate action, not delay.
-
Purchase travel insurance with weather delay coverage. Standard trip insurance protects against cancellations and rebooking costs when weather becomes severe enough to warrant compensation.
-
Build 90-minute connection windows into multi-leg itineraries. Shorter connections create cascading vulnerability if your first flight experiences weather delay. Longer layovers provide recovery cushion.
These steps directly address the April quiz findings by shifting travelers from reactive scrambling to advance preparation. The 2026 travel landscape rewards those who treat weather disruption as probability, not possibility.
